Javascript function application / currying / callbacks

Javascript partial functions:Here, doSomething is a callback and the second argument should be data from a JQuery ajax call.Say you have a function:

There can be any number of arguments after passing in the function argument, like: partial(fn, arg1, arg2, …, argn), these arguments are applied to the function you will be calling.


The callback after the post will behave just like you called: doSomething(“Test Value”, data) where data is the $.post result.


